Director, Strategic Business Analysis

CarMax Auto Finance, Kennesaw, GA

About This Job

The Director, Strategic Business Analysis leads the team responsible for connecting CAF business needs with process, data, and technology capabilities. This role establishes the operating model and quality standards for business and systems analysis, requirements, impact analysis, user acceptance testing, analytics, and solution validation. The Director partners with senior business and Technology leaders to evaluate complex problems, anticipate upstream and downstream impacts, and identify practical solutions involving process redesign, automation, data, reporting, system enhancements, integrations, and AI-enabled capabilities. This role ensures analysis considers customer and associate experiences, operational processes, systems, data, controls, regulatory requirements, and long-term sustainability. The Director is accountable for developing Strategic Business Analysis talent and ensuring the function has the technical fluency, analytical discipline, tools, and practices required to support CAF’s priorities.

What You Will Do – Essential Responsibilities

  • Set the vision, operating model, capability strategy, and quality standards for the Strategic Business Analysis function.
  • Lead, develop, and hold accountable Strategic Business Analysis associates through clear expectations, coaching, work prioritization, and career development.
  • Establish consistent practices for discovery, business and systems analysis, requirements, traceability, impact analysis, UAT, defect analysis, and solution validation.
  • Partner with senior business, Product, Program Management, Technology, Operations, Finance, Legal, Compliance, Risk, and Analytics leaders to evaluate strategic business and technology opportunities.
  • Ensure complex changes are assessed for customer and associate impact, operational readiness, process design, systems, data, integrations, controls, vendors, risk, and long-term sustainability.
  • Strengthen the team’s technical fluency in CAF applications, data flows, integrations, APIs, automation, configurable platforms, reporting, and emerging technologies.
  • Guide evaluation of process, data, reporting, automation, system, and AI-enabled solution options with appropriate attention to value, feasibility, risk, privacy, security, compliance, controls, and human oversight.
  • Provide executive-level analysis, decision support, and recommendations that translate complex business and technical information into clear options and tradeoffs.
  • Establish methods for business-case development, success measures, ROI analysis, dashboards, post-launch validation, and value tracking to ensure solutions deliver intended outcomes.

Purpose of the Role

The Director, Strategic Business Analysis ensures CAF has the analytical discipline and technical fluency needed to understand complex problems, evaluate creative solutions, and validate that business and technology changes deliver intended value. The ideal candidate is a strategic people leader with deep business-analysis expertise, broad technical understanding, and the ability to influence senior stakeholders. They can develop talent, establish consistent practices, and help CAF use data, technology, automation, and AI responsibly to improve outcomes.

Qualifications and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ience in business, information systems, technology, analytics, finance, operations, computer science, or a related field.
  • 8+ years of experience in business analysis, systems analysis, analytics, technology delivery, operations transformation, or a related discipline.
  • Experience leading and developing analysts or other technical or analytical professionals.
  • Demonstrated experience establishing business-analysis, requirements, testing, or solution-validation practices.
  • Strong understanding of business processes, systems, data flows, integrations, APIs, controls, reporting, and technology-delivery practices.
  • Experience evaluating complex changes and communicating upstream and downstream impacts.
  • Experience guiding solution evaluation involving process redesign, automation, data, reporting, integrations, technology enhancements, or AI-enabled capabilities.
  • Strong understanding of requirements management, traceability, UAT, business defect analysis, and post-implementation validation.
  • Experience developing business cases, success measures, ROI analysis, dashboards, and executive reporting.
  • Strong strategic thinking, executive communication, leadership, and influence skills.
  • Experience in consumer finance, auto finance, financial services, regulated operations, technology, or analytics preferred.

The annual salary for this position is:

$140,500.00 - $224,800.00

May be eligible for bonus and equity.

Benefits:

Except as otherwise required by state law, CarMax Associates are entitled to the following paid sick, vacation, and holiday time.

Associates that are considered full-time hourly or commission/incentive eligible:

  • To earn up to 48 hours of sick time per year accrued on a per pay period basis and between 80 hours and 200 hours per year of vacation time after a 90 day waiting period depending on years of continuous service with the Company.
  • For 8 hours of pay for each of a total of 6 paid scheduled holidays per year plus 1 floating holiday. If such an Associate does work on a scheduled holiday due to business need, they are eligible for Holiday Premium Pay.

Associates considered full-time salaried are entitled to paid time away with no specified limit as needed for sick, vacation, bereavement, jury duty, holidays, floating holiday, etc. subject to manager approval.
